Android平臺(tái)上身份認(rèn)證與統(tǒng)一授權(quán)系統(tǒng)設(shè)計(jì)與實(shí)現(xiàn)
發(fā)布時(shí)間:2018-04-10 13:54
本文選題:Android + 認(rèn)證 ; 參考:《北京郵電大學(xué)》2014年碩士論文
【摘要】:在移動(dòng)互聯(lián)網(wǎng)發(fā)展的同時(shí),人們對(duì)移動(dòng)終端的依賴也變得越來越強(qiáng)烈,這種依賴主要體現(xiàn)在對(duì)移動(dòng)終端所安裝的各類軟件上,這些軟件通常都需要對(duì)用戶進(jìn)行身份認(rèn)證授權(quán)以提供更多的功能,所以,用戶和認(rèn)證授權(quán)系統(tǒng)都必須保證在這個(gè)過程中彼此雙方是可信任的、通信是安全的才能夠進(jìn)行,那么如何建立起彼此之間的信任關(guān)系并安全、快速地完成認(rèn)證授權(quán)的過程成為一個(gè)越來越重要的任務(wù)。 為了能夠在Android平臺(tái)上設(shè)計(jì)并實(shí)現(xiàn)一套安全、快速的認(rèn)證授權(quán)系統(tǒng),本文從各個(gè)方面深入分析,對(duì)現(xiàn)有的OAuth協(xié)議進(jìn)行了必要的簡(jiǎn)化和改進(jìn),根據(jù)系統(tǒng)自身的特點(diǎn),對(duì)傳統(tǒng)OAuth協(xié)議量體裁衣,最終設(shè)計(jì)出一套便捷的、安全可靠的身份認(rèn)證與統(tǒng)一授權(quán)系統(tǒng)。該系統(tǒng)繼承了OAuth開放性的特點(diǎn),實(shí)現(xiàn)了跨平臺(tái)的效果,而且摒棄了傳統(tǒng)OAuth協(xié)議中所推薦的安全性能相對(duì)較差的HTTP協(xié)議,以HTTPS協(xié)議代之,使傳輸過程更加可靠。另外,系統(tǒng)利用Android平臺(tái)可以自由收發(fā)短信的功能,具有針對(duì)性地設(shè)計(jì)了一種不需要用戶記憶用戶名和密碼的認(rèn)證授權(quán)方式,免去了用戶的記憶麻煩。因此,該身份認(rèn)證授權(quán)系統(tǒng)在可靠之余變得更加簡(jiǎn)單方便。另外,本文最后以Android平臺(tái)為基礎(chǔ),實(shí)現(xiàn)了該認(rèn)證授權(quán)的具體過程。雖然在設(shè)計(jì)和實(shí)現(xiàn)的過程中極力采用各種完善的手段使系統(tǒng)的安全性和可用性達(dá)到最大化,但是由于技術(shù)有限,本文所設(shè)計(jì)并實(shí)現(xiàn)的系統(tǒng)仍然有諸多缺點(diǎn)存在。 按照本文所提出的設(shè)計(jì)方法、解決方案,可以實(shí)現(xiàn)一個(gè)安全可靠的、便于管理的、有良好的可移植性的認(rèn)證授權(quán)系統(tǒng),使得在Android平臺(tái)上的認(rèn)證授權(quán)流程更加完善。
[Abstract]:With the development of mobile Internet , the dependence of mobile terminals becomes more and more intense . The dependence is mainly embodied in various kinds of software installed on mobile terminals . These software usually need to authenticate users to provide more functions . Therefore , users and authentication authorization systems must ensure that both parties are trusted in this process , and communication is secure . So how to establish trust relationship between each other and secure and quickly complete authentication authorization is becoming an increasingly important task .
In order to be able to design and implement a secure and fast authentication authorization system on Android platform , this paper makes an in - depth analysis of the existing OAuth protocol from various aspects , and designs a convenient and reliable authentication and unified authorization system for the traditional OAuth protocol .
According to the design method and the solution proposed herein , a safe and reliable , manageable and portable authentication authorization system can be realized , so that the authentication authorization process on the Android platform is more perfect .
【學(xué)位授予單位】:北京郵電大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位授予年份】:2014
【分類號(hào)】:TN929.5;TP393.08
【參考文獻(xiàn)】
相關(guān)期刊論文 前10條
1 張引兵;劉楠楠;張力;;身份認(rèn)證技術(shù)綜述[J];電腦知識(shí)與技術(shù);2011年09期
2 羅斌 ,裘正定;網(wǎng)絡(luò)身份認(rèn)證新技術(shù)[J];計(jì)算機(jī)安全;2005年10期
3 李中獻(xiàn),詹榜華,楊義先;認(rèn)證理論與技術(shù)的發(fā)展[J];電子學(xué)報(bào);1999年01期
4 魏興國;;HTTP和HTTPS協(xié)議安全性分析[J];程序員;2007年07期
5 黃益民,平玲娣,潘雪增;一種基于角色的訪問控制擴(kuò)展模型及其實(shí)現(xiàn)[J];計(jì)算機(jī)研究與發(fā)展;2003年10期
6 呼和;張欽;陳國青;楊e,
本文編號(hào):1731474
本文鏈接:http://sikaile.net/guanlilunwen/ydhl/1731474.html
最近更新
教材專著